abercrombie & fitch lawsuit article

Abercrombie & Fitch recently settled a lawsuit for 40 to 50 million dollars to employees who said there was discriminatory labor practice.
A federal judge approved the settlement.  Both sides announced that Abercrombie & Fitch would pay $40 million to several thousand minority and female plaintiffs. Abercrombie also said that they would hire 25 diversity recruiters and a vice president for diversity.  Also to promote the hiring of minorities and women to reflect its applicant pool.  It has to have about 30% of employees that are of a minority race. 

Also, Abercrombie & Fitch agreed to change their advertisements to show a more diverse group of models.  They want to represent their store as not just fashionably dressed white people.
